Steel shot blasting machines are vital for effective surface preparation. They clean and prepare various surfaces by removing contaminants. The machines use steel shots that hit the surface at high speeds, cleaning rust, scale, and other unwanted materials. The result is a smoother, more uniform surface ready for coating or finishing.
One key benefit of using these machines is their efficiency. They can cover large areas in a short time, reducing labor costs and speeding up project timelines. The consistency of steel shot blasting ensures uniform treatment. However, improper setup can lead to uneven surfaces. Operators should pay close attention to pressure and angle.
Another advantage is the eco-friendly aspect. The reuse of steel shots minimizes waste and promotes sustainability. However, not all facilities handle the collected material properly. The size of steel shot significantly influences surface quality and finish during blasting. Smaller shot sizes create a smoother surface. They are excellent for applications requiring fine finishes. For example, automotive components benefit from a finer texture. It enhances paint adhesion and overall appearance.
Larger steel shot sizes are effective for heavy debris removal. However, they may leave a rougher surface. This can impact processes like coating or painting negatively. Users must balance removal efficiency and finish quality. Testing various sizes can be crucial for achieving desired outcomes.
Choosing the right steel shot size is not a simple task. Oversized shots might cause damage to delicate surfaces. In contrast, overly fine shots may fail to remove stubborn contaminants. Ultimately, experimentation is key. Adjusting shot size can lead to improved results but requires careful consideration.
